The perimeter of a rectangular playground is 300 meters. Now the length and width of the playground will be increased by 10 meters respectively. The area of the increased part is 300 meters______ Square meters


Suppose: the length of the original playground is a meter and the width is B meter. The sum of the length and width of the original playground is 300 △ 2 = 150 (meters), that is, a + B = 150 (meters). The length of the increased playground is a + 10 (meters), the width of the increased playground is B + 10 (meters), and the increased area is 10 × (B + 10) + 10a, = 10 × (a + B + 10), = 10 × (150 + 10), = 10 × 160, = 1600 (square meters) )A: the additional area is 1600 square meters



In △ ABC, ab = 12cm, AC = 18cm, points D and E are on AB and AC respectively,
If △ ade and △ ABC can be similar, and ad = 4cm, calculate the length of AE


△ABD∽△ABC
1)∠ADE = ∠B,∠AED = ∠C
∴AD:AB = AE:AC
∴4:12 = AE:18
∴AE = 6cm
2)∠ADE = ∠C,∠AED = ∠B
∴AD:AC = AE :AB
∴4:18 = AE:12
∴AE = 8/3 cm
 AE = 6cm or 8 / 3cm

As shown in the figure, for flagpole AC, the elevation angle of a at the top of flagpole is 30 ° measured at B, and the elevation angle of a measured at d is 45 ° when the flagpole reaches D 10 m ahead, how many meters is the flagpole high


Let DC = AC = X;
Because the angle ABC = 30 °, ab = 2x;
BC=BD+DC=10+x;
Because AC = x, BC = √ 3x = 10 + X;
So x = 10 / (√ 3-1) = 5 (√ 3 + 1)
